Key active compounds in sugar apple
Sugar apple's pulp contains a range of bioactive plant compounds (phytochemicals — naturally occurring chemicals made by plants). Here's what's been identified:
- Vitamin C (ascorbic acid) — A water-soluble antioxidant (a molecule that neutralizes harmful free radicals) that supports immune defense and collagen production. Sugar apple provides roughly 36 mg per 100 g, about 40% of the daily value.
- Phenolic compounds — A broad family of plant metabolites with antioxidant and anti-inflammatory activity in laboratory studies. Found in the pulp, skin, and other plant parts.
- Flavonoids — A subgroup of phenolics (polyphenolic compounds) that may support vascular and metabolic health in experimental models; human evidence for sugar apple specifically is still limited.
- Terpenoids — Organic compounds linked to antimicrobial properties in preclinical (laboratory or animal) studies; not yet confirmed for dietary fruit intake.
- Acetogenins — Potent polyketide compounds unique to the Annonaceae plant family. These are concentrated in the seeds and non-edible parts, not the pulp. They show antitumor and pesticidal properties in the lab but are also neurotoxic and are the primary reason the seeds are dangerous.
- Alkaloids — Nitrogen-containing plant compounds with pharmacological effects. Present in seeds and other parts; some may be neurotoxic at higher doses.
Important: Acetogenins and alkaloids are found in meaningful amounts in the seeds and plant parts, not in the soft pulp you eat. Stick to the pulp.
How to eat sugar apple fruit — fresh vs other forms
The best, safest, and most nutritious way to enjoy sugar apple is fresh and whole. Here's how the main forms compare:
Fresh whole fruit (recommended) Crack the ripe fruit open with your hands — it should give easily when pressed. Pull the segments apart, place each piece in your mouth, enjoy the sweet pulp, and spit out the seeds. Do not bite down hard on the seeds. This is the traditional method and the safest one.
Deseeded pulp (bowls, desserts, smoothies) Scoop the pulp into a bowl, pick out every seed carefully, and use it in fruit bowls, plant-based ice cream, or smoothies. USDA nutrition data refers to this edible portion. Smoothies retain the fiber as long as you don't strain the pulp.
Juice (less preferred) Blending deseeded pulp into juice keeps most nutrients but loses fiber structure when strained. Most nutrition guidelines recommend whole fruit over juice — sugar apple is no exception.
Herbal extracts, teas, or decoctions (not recommended for self-use) Preparations using leaves, bark, or seeds are used in some traditional medicine systems. Evidence is almost entirely preclinical, and seed-based preparations carry documented hemolytic (red blood cell-destroying) and genotoxic (DNA-damaging) risks. Avoid these unless under qualified clinical supervision.
Prep and pairing ideas
Sugar apple is naturally sweet and custardy, so it pairs best with flavors and textures that either complement or contrast that richness.
Three practical pairings:
- Sugar apple + lime juice — A squeeze of fresh lime cuts through the sweetness and brightens the flavor. It also provides additional vitamin C and helps slow browning of the exposed pulp. Eat immediately for the best texture.
- Sugar apple + rolled oats or overnight oats — Spoon deseeded pulp over a bowl of oats. The fiber from both the fruit and the oats adds up quickly, making this a filling, slow-digesting breakfast that supports steady energy levels.
- Sugar apple + coconut milk (unsweetened) — A traditional pairing across South and Southeast Asia. Blend deseeded pulp with a small amount of unsweetened coconut milk for a simple, creamy dessert or smoothie base. The natural fat in coconut milk may help with absorption of fat-soluble phytochemicals in the pulp.
Simple prep steps:
- Choose a fruit that yields slightly to gentle pressure — under-ripe sugar apples are hard and flavorless.
- Wash the outside before breaking it open.
- Break or cut in half; pull segments away from the core.
- Pop each segment into your mouth, enjoy the pulp, and spit the seeds into a bowl.
- If deseeding for a recipe, use your fingers or a small spoon to remove every black seed. Check twice — seeds can hide inside the pulp.
- Eat fresh; the pulp oxidizes quickly once exposed to air.
Myths vs facts
Myth 1: "Custard apple and sugar apple are the same fruit." Fact: They are related but distinct. Sugar apple (Annona squamosa) has a knobby, segmented skin and sharply sweet flavor. Cherimoya (Annona cherimola) and soursop (Annona muricata) are cousins in the same family. "Custard apple" is sometimes used as a general term for the whole Annona genus, which adds confusion. Nutritional profiles are similar but not identical across species.
Myth 2: "The seeds are edible if you don't chew them." Fact: Swallowing whole seeds is generally considered low risk if the seed coat stays intact, but there is no benefit to doing so and the potential for harm exists if seeds are cracked during swallowing. The safe practice — strongly recommended — is to spit every seed out. Do not take chances, especially with children.
Myth 3: "Sugar apple extract can treat diabetes or high blood pressure." Fact: Animal and lab studies show interesting effects from Annona squamosa extracts, but no well-designed human clinical trial confirms these outcomes for dietary fruit intake. The fruit can be part of a diet that supports cardiometabolic health — that's different from being a treatment for a disease.

Things to Know
Seed toxicity is real and serious.: Crushed or ingested seeds can cause severe eye damage (toxic keratoconjunctivitis — chemical injury to the surface of the eye and eyelids), and seed extracts are hemolytic to human red blood cells. Discard seeds immediately and keep them away from children and pets.
If seeds contact the eyes: , flush with clean water immediately and seek medical attention. This is a documented medical emergency, not a minor irritation.
Kidney disease: Sugar apple provides potassium. People with advanced chronic kidney disease (CKD) or those taking potassium-sparing diuretics, ACE inhibitors, or ARBs should check with their doctor about appropriate fruit intake, as excess potassium can cause dangerous heart rhythm problems (hyperkalemia).
Diabetes: The fruit's carbohydrate content (23.6 g per 100 g) means blood sugar impact is real. Count it in your meal plan.
Blood pressure medications: There is a theoretical additive effect with potassium-raising drugs; monitor as your doctor advises.
Anticoagulants / antiplatelet drugs (e.g., warfarin, aspirin therapy): Preclinical reports suggest some antiplatelet activity in Annona species. While not proven for the pulp, high intake or use of extracts alongside these medications warrants caution.
Pregnancy and breastfeeding: Eating the fresh fruit in normal amounts is unlikely to cause harm, but herbal preparations using seeds, leaves, or bark have not been assessed for safety and should be avoided.
Herbal or pesticide preparations: Seed extracts have documented genotoxic effects in animal studies and hemolytic effects on human red blood cells. Do not use them as home remedies or DIY pest control.

Heart and circulation Sugar apple contains potassium (247 mg per 100 g), dietary fiber (4.4 g), and modest magnesium — all nutrients associated with lower blood pressure and healthier cholesterol levels in broad dietary research on fruits and fiber-rich diets. No rigorous human clinical trials have tested sugar apple pulp specifically for heart outcomes. Some reviews mention that Annona squamosa extracts may modify blood lipids and have antiplatelet (anti-clotting) effects in preclinical models, but these findings come from concentrated extracts, not from eating the fruit. Sugar apple can support heart health as part of an overall fruit-rich, whole-food diet — that's the most evidence-aligned statement we can make right now. Digestive health and gut support With 4.4 g of dietary fiber per 100 g, sugar apple is a genuinely good source of fiber — a nutrient most people don't get enough of. Dietary fiber bulks up stool, feeds beneficial gut bacteria, and supports regular bowel movements. These benefits are well established in broader fiber research, and sugar apple's fiber content fits the same pattern. No clinical trials have studied sugar apple specifically for constipation relief or changes to the gut microbiome (the community of microorganisms living in your digestive tract). But as a fiber-dense whole fruit, it fits neatly into the kind of diet that is backed by digestive health research. The soft, creamy pulp is also easy to chew, making it accessible for many people. Blood sugar and metabolism Sugar apple is a carbohydrate-rich fruit (23.6 g per 100 g), so it will raise blood sugar. The fiber content may help slow glucose absorption compared with refined carbohydrates, which is consistent with general fruit-and-fiber research — but this hasn't been tested for sugar apple in a controlled human study. Preclinical research on Annona squamosa extracts (mainly from leaves and bark) shows antidiabetic effects in animal models. These findings are interesting but cannot be applied directly to eating fresh fruit. People with diabetes can include sugar apple within their total fruit allowance — the key is portion control and counting the carbohydrates, not assuming special antidiabetic power. Inflammation and recovery The vitamin C, phenolics, and flavonoids in sugar apple pulp contribute measurable antioxidant activity in laboratory assays. Antioxidants help neutralize free radicals — unstable molecules linked to chronic inflammation and cell damage. No human trials have directly tested sugar apple for anti-inflammatory outcomes. Think of it as one more antioxidant-containing fruit in a plant-rich diet rather than a standalone anti-inflammatory therapy. That's a reasonable, science-consistent framing.
There is no established therapeutic dose for sugar apple — it's a whole fruit, not a supplement. General guidance: A reasonable serving is one small to medium fruit, yielding roughly 100–200 g of edible pulp. This fits within USDA dietary guidelines recommending 1.5–2 cups of fruit per day for most adults. Within that daily fruit budget, sugar apple can take up half to a full serving — but variety across different fruits is more valuable than eating large amounts of any single one. Start lower if you: Are new to high-fiber tropical fruits (start with half a fruit to assess digestive tolerance). Are managing blood sugar — track how your glucose responds to a small portion before eating more. Are on potassium-related medications — get dietary advice first. Research note: No controlled human trial has defined an optimal dose of sugar apple for any health outcome. The guidance above extrapolates from general fruit recommendations, not sugar-apple-specific data.

For Readers in the USA
Local context — sourcing, seasonality, and regional notes.
In the United States, sugar apples are primarily grown in South Florida, particularly in Miami-Dade County, due to the region's subtropical climate. Small-scale cultivation also occurs in Hawaii and protected coastal areas of Southern California, though Florida remains the leading domestic producer.
The domestic sugar apple season in the U.S. typically runs from mid-summer through autumn, peaking between August and October. While Florida-grown fruit is seasonal, you may find imported varieties from South America or the Caribbean in specialty markets during other months.
You can buy sugar apples at specialty grocers like H Mart or 99 Ranch Market, and at local farmers markets in tropical regions like Florida and Hawaii. During peak season, some high-end retailers like Whole Foods or specialized tropical fruit distributors may also stock them in larger metropolitan areas.
Look for the USDA Organic seal to ensure the fruit was grown without synthetic pesticides, and always follow FDA food safety basics by washing the knobby skin thoroughly before handling. Because the fruit is often imported, the USDA APHIS monitors shipments to prevent the introduction of tropical pests into domestic orchards.
